以前接触linux的比较少,比较常用的几个命令能够使用,接下来的项目中需要使用Linux,所以最近希望能够增强一点Linux的知识,那么就从hello world开始吧


[root@ibm mwq]# ls -l
总用量 8
drwxr-xr-x. 2 root root 4096  6月 25 17:35 hello
-rwxr--r--. 1 root root   33  6月 25 17:56 hello.awk
-rw-r--r--. 1 root root    0  6月 25 17:35 hello.txt


第二步:了解chmod(change mode)命令,可以改变文件的权限,现在了解一下命令的含义

[root@ibm mwq]# chmod u+x hello.awk 

 使用man chmod可以看到以下信息

The letters rwxXst select file mode bits for the affected users: read (r), write (w), execute (or search for directories) (x), execute/search only if the file is a directory
or already has execute permission for some user (X), set user or group ID on execution (s), restricted deletion flag or sticky bit (t). Instead of one or more of these let-
ters, you can specify exactly one of the letters ugo: the permissions granted to the user who owns the file (u), the permissions granted to other users who are members of the
file’s group (g), and the permissions granted to users that are in neither of the two preceding categories (o).


第三步:通过vim hello.awk编辑文件



 echo "hello,world!"



第四步:通过:q退出文件编辑模式后,使用sh hello.awk执行文件

[root@ibm mwq]# sh hello.awk 

